    New Fleetboat Products from RC Subs

    For those that are interested in photo-etch decks for the 1/72 Revell Gato, RC Subs has released several options.

    The first is a 1942 center wooden deck set that contains the hatches for two lifeboats that these early Gato subs had. In addition, it contains photo-etch decking for the conning tower with extended aft cigarette deck sponsoons. Also, numerous other details are included. The link is here:



    Second is a set similar to the first except it is a 1944 version with the elimination of one of the lifeboat hatches.



    Lastly, he is currently developing a set that would replace the forward and aft steel decking with wooden photo-etch sections for the subs that had all wooden decks. The nice thing about this is that some of the modern detailing that the kit as well as the Eduard set have (such as the marker buoys) are depicted as they were during World War 2.



    There is also a possibility of a USS Cod version if there is enough interest.
